随着加密货币市场的迅猛发展,区块链钱包的需求也越来越大。区块链钱包不仅是存储加密货币的工具,还在安全性、用户体验、功能多样性等方面发挥着重要作用。很多企业和个人都有意愿开发自己的区块链钱包,但在实际投入之前,首先需要了解开发一个区块链钱包的成本及相关因素。
区块链钱包主要可以分为几种类型:热钱包、冷钱包、以及硬件钱包。每种钱包类型在安全性和便捷性上有着不同的侧重,而其开发成本也因类型而异。
热钱包是指连接到互联网的钱包,通常用于进行频繁的交易,例如在线交易所或移动应用。由于其便捷性,热钱包的开发成本较低,但安全性相对较弱。
冷钱包是指不直接连接互联网的钱包,通常用于大额存储或长期投资。开发成本相对较高,因为需要更多的安全措施来保护数字资产。
硬件钱包是专用设备,用于存储私钥。由于其高度的安全性,开发和生产成本都会较高,适合对安全性要求极高的用户。
开发区块链钱包的成本受到多种因素的影响,包括但不限于功能设计、技术选择、团队成本以及市场推广等。
钱包的功能设计会直接影响开发成本。从一个简单的钱包到集成多种加密货币、支持多重签名以及提供交易历史记录等复杂功能,成本呈递增趋势。功能越多,开发所需的时间和人员就越多,成本自然也会提高。
不同的技术栈以及开发工具也会影响成本。例如,使用开源框架可能会节省一些费用,但需要开发者具备相应的技术能力。同时,自定义开发或选择第三方服务商也会在一定程度上影响预算。
开发团队的选择对成本有着重要影响。经验丰富的开发者通常收费较高,但能够带来更高的安全性和用户体验。相对而言,初创团队的成本可能较低,但风险也相对增高。
最后,开发完成后的市场推广也是一笔不可忽视的费用。需要考虑在线营销、广告投放及用户教育等,这些费用会对整体预算产生较大影响。
根据以上分析,开发一个区块链钱包的预算大致可以分为以下几个部分:
通常情况下,钱包的设计开发费用在几千至几万美金之间。简单的热钱包可以相对低廉,从几千美元起步,而功能复杂的冷钱包或硬件钱包费用可能会上万,甚至更高。
为了确保钱包的安全性,还需进行多轮测试和安全审计,这部分通常需要额外预算,大约占总预算的15%-30%。拓展功能越多,测试的复杂度和费用也会相应增加。
区块链技术在不断发展,后续的维护和版本升级也是开发成本的一部分。这笔费用需根据具体功能而定,通常占总预算的5%-10%。
市场营销费用是个体私密的预算,通常建议在开发预算的基础上额外增加20%-30%用于品牌推广和用户获取。
开发一个区块链钱包的时间与其复杂性、团队规模以及技术栈都有关系。一般来说,简单的热钱包开发时间约为1至3个月,而功能复杂的冷钱包或硬件钱包可能需要6个月甚至更长时间。为了保证产品质量,建议将开发过程分为多个阶段,包括需求分析、设计原型、开发和测试等,确保每个阶段都能获得综合反馈并进行。在选择开发团队时,应仔细询问他们的开发时间表,确保项目能够按时完成。
选择合适的开发团队需要考虑多个方面,包括但不限于经验、技术能力、沟通能力和项目管理能力。首先,可以通过查看潜在团队的过往项目和客户评价来初步了解他们的能力。其次,团队在区块链技术方面的专业知识也非常重要。此外,团队的沟通能力及是否能理解客户需求也是成功的关键。可以安排一次详细的面谈,讨论项目需求和时间表,从而评估团队的整体适配度。同时,选择具有安全认证和法律合规意识的团队尤为重要,以确保钱包的合规性和安全性。
钱包的安全性是每个用户最为关注的课题。保障安全性的措施包括但不限于:加密技术、双重认证、多重签名、冷存储和定期安全审计等。首先,需确保私钥的加密存储,采用高强度的加密算法。同时,实现双重认证能够有效降低账户被盗的风险。再者,多重签名功能可以增强交易安全性,特别是适用于大额交易的用户。此外,冷存储可用于保管大部分资金,避免线上攻击。最后,定期进行安全审计和压力测试以发现潜在安全隐患,确保钱包始终处于安全状态。
用户体验是钱包成功与否的关键因素之一。为了提高用户体验,可以考虑界面设计、功能集成和用户教育等方面。简单直观的操作界面,使用户更容易上手,可以有效降低用户的学习成本。功能集成方面,除基础的存取款功能外,应该支持多种类型的加密资产管理、价格提醒、交易记录、转账友好等附加功能,满足不同用户的需求。此外,提供良好的用户教育资源,如使用教程和FAQ页面,帮助用户快速理解钱包的使用,也能增强用户的信任感和满意度。定期收集用户反馈,持续进行和改进,能够使钱包更贴合用户需求。
制作一个区块链钱包的成本受到多因素影响,包括钱包类型、功能设计、开发团队等。预算估算时,需考虑设计开发费用、安全审计、后期维护及市场营销等多个方面。保证安全性和用户体验是成功的关键,通过合理规划与测试,能够有效实现钱包的商业价值。
leave a reply